1) Call for Bob Sheldon Day Nominations-

Bob Sheldon founded Internationalist Books in 1981, and ran the shop for
ten years, until his death in 1991. More than 20 years after his death,
Bob’s memory endures through the friends, family and community that knew
him, the work he did, and the project he began that has continued for
decades to inspire political action in North Carolina and bring people
together.

In a culture that degrades us and pushes us to see ourselves as isolated,
our desires for revolutionary change as futile and limited by our own
smallness, Bob’s example shows us that living a life of conviction creates
something that can outlast our own times. Remembering Bob inspires us to
understand how our acts of bravery and defiance and the spaces – like
Internationalist Books – that we make and defend have a power that is
bigger than each of us individually, a power to unmake the world we endure
and to create the world we want. Bob said, in 1983, that “the world
situation demands sweeping changes and we must do our part to meet that
challenge. We support the unity and liberation of oppressed peoples
worldwide, and are working toward the day when all oppression and
inequality will be removed from the face of the earth.” We award the Bob
Sheldon Award each year on the anniversary of his tragic death to
recognize and celebrate individuals and groups whose work is done in this
spirit.

6)Prison Books Workdays Every Sunday from 1 – 4 pm in Carrboro.

For 7 years the Internationalist Prison Books Collective has been sending
books and resource guides, by request, to thousands of prisoners all over
the South. Whether a prisoner is teaching themselves to read, filing a
grievance, or organizing on the inside, we are a lifeline.
